Java笔试题解-基本语法(2)

1:code

A.        \\这里是注释文档

B.        /*这里是注释字符串

C.        /**这里是注释*/get

D.        /这里是注释编译

答案:C变量

解析:float

答案是C。\nJava注释有下面三种:\n1.// 注释一行\n2./* ...... */ 注释若干行\n3./**……*/ 文档注释。im

2:异常

A.        3.1img

B.        3

C.        3.0

D.        编译错误,没法运行

答案:A

解析:

若是一个操做数为double型,则整个表达式可提高为double型。本题变量x为double,x/y时表达式自动转换为double型,因此选A。.

3:

A.        int i=(float)3.23;

B.        String s=String.valueOf(2);

C.        int i=Integer.parseInt("s");

D.        以上都正确

 

答案:B,C

解析:

A. float值不能够直接赋给int变量;

B. valueOf(2)是将一个字符串转换为Integer类型,在此题中valueOf()的参数应该是一个字符串

C. 能够经过编译,但运行时会抛出异常。

相关文章
相关标签/搜索